guomengjiao недель назад: 2
Родитель
Сommit
8b7fe0dae1

+ 26 - 8
renren-admin/src/main/resources/statics/js/modules/qyh/enterprise.js

@@ -81,9 +81,6 @@ $(function () {
             //隐藏grid底部滚动条
             $("#jqGrid2").closest(".ui-jqgrid-bdiv").css({ "overflow-x": "hidden" });
         },
-        loadComplete: function (data) {
-            vm2.jpgrid = data.page.list;
-        }
     });
     upload(1,'images','images/*');
     initdate()
@@ -145,14 +142,17 @@ var vm = new Vue({
         blank: true,
 	},
 	methods: {
+        init: function () {
+            vm.queryParam.status = ''
+            vm.queryParam.enterpriseName = ''
+            vm.queryParam.contactPerson = ''
+            vm.queryParam.contactPhone = ''
+        },
 		query: function () {
 			vm.reload(1);
 		},
         reset() {
-		    vm.queryParam.status = ''
-            vm.queryParam.enterpriseName = ''
-            vm.queryParam.contactPerson = ''
-            vm.queryParam.contactPhone = ''
+		    vm.init();
             vm.reload(1);
         },
         // 查看留言
@@ -202,7 +202,6 @@ var vm = new Vue({
 var vm2 = new Vue({
     el: '#rrapp2',
     data: {
-        jpgrid: {},
         blank: false,
         showList: true,
         title: null,
@@ -275,7 +274,26 @@ var vm2 = new Vue({
                 page: page
             }).trigger("reloadGrid");
         },
+        reloadFirst: function (event) {
+            var page = 1;
+            vm2.init();
+            $("#jqGrid2").jqGrid('setGridParam', {
+                postData: { pid: vm2.parent, queryParam: vm2.queryParam.input },
+                page: page,
+                gridComplete: function () {
+                    //隐藏grid底部滚动条
+                    $("#jqGrid2").closest(".ui-jqgrid-bdiv").css({ "overflow-x": "hidden" });
+                    //刷新
+                    vm.blank = false;
+                    vm2.blank = true;
+                    vm2.showList = true;
+                    vm2.showInfo = false;
+
+                }
+            }).trigger("reloadGrid");
+        },
         back: function (event) {
+            vm.init();
             vm.reload();
             vm.blank = true;
             vm.showList = true;

+ 10 - 15
renren-admin/src/main/resources/templates/modules/qyh/enterprise.html

@@ -168,25 +168,20 @@
 <div id="rrapp2" v-cloak v-show="blank">
     <div v-show="showList">
         <div class="grid-btn">
-            <div>
-                <div class="form-group col-sm-2">
-                    <input type="text" style="display: inline-block" class="form-control" v-model="queryParam.name" @keyup.enter="query" placeholder="姓名">
-                    <input type="text" style="display: inline-block" class="form-control" v-model="queryParam.phone" @keyup.enter="query" placeholder="联系电话">
-                </div>
+            <div class="form-group col-sm-12 div-Gay">
+                <input type="text" style="display: inline-block" class="form-control" v-model="queryParam.name" @keyup.enter="query" placeholder="姓名">
+                <input type="text" style="display: inline-block" class="form-control" v-model="queryParam.phone" @keyup.enter="query" placeholder="联系电话">
                 <a class="btn btn-query" @click="query"><i class="fa fa-search"></i>&nbsp;查询</a>
                 <a class="btn btn-success" @click="reset"><i class="fa fa-refresh"></i>&nbsp;刷新</a>
                 <a class="btn btn-warning" @click="back"><i class="fa fa-reply"></i>&nbsp;返回</a>
-
-            </div>
-            <br>
-            <div class="wg-div-btn">
-                <#if shiro.hasPermission("qyh:enterprisemessage:delete")>
-                    <a class="btn btn-primary" @click="del"><i class="fa fa-trash-o"></i>&nbsp;删除</a>
-                </#if>
             </div>
-</div>
-<table id="jqGrid2"></table>
-<div id="jqGridPager2"></div>
+            <#if shiro.hasPermission("qyh:enterprisemessage:delete")>
+                <a class="btn btn-primary" @click="del"><i class="fa fa-trash-o"></i>&nbsp;删除</a>
+            </#if>
+        </div>
+        <table id="jqGrid2"></table>
+        <div id="jqGridPager2"></div>
+    </div>
 </div>
 <script src="${request.contextPath}/statics/js/modules/qyh/enterprise.js?_${.now?long}"></script>
 </body>